Genshin Impact has made an early announcement for the version Luna IV special program. It will be livestreamed on the game's Twitch and YouTube channels on January 2, 2026, at 12 am (UTC-5), which is seven hours earlier than the usual time.
Travelers can find a list of version Luna IV livestream dates and timings across different time zones below:
America (January 1, 2026)
- Pacific Standard Time: 9:00 PM
- Mountain Standard Time: 10:00 PM
- Central Standard Time: 11:00 PM
Europe (January 2, 2026)
- Western European Time: 5:00 AM
- Central European Time: 6:00 PM
- Eastern European Time: 7:00 PM
Asia (January 2, 2026)
- India Standard Time: 10:30 AM
- Philippine Time: 1:00 PM
- Japan Standard Time: 2:00 PM
- Korea Standard Time: 2:00 PM

Expected livestream announcements
Version Luna IV is expected to be a huge update. Here's a list of all the announcements that Travelers can look forward to in the livestream, as per the beta leaks:
- New character showcase: Columbina, Zibai, and Illuga
- New signature weapons
- Banners
- Archon Quests
- New Lunar Crystallize reaction and buffs
- New area
- New artifacts
- New enemies
- Events
- Livestream codes
- Optimizations
Version Luna IV is also expected to celebrate the Lantern Rite festival. It is the most popular event in the game, and players can expect a ton of free rewards from it, including free pulls and a 4-star unit. Additionally, based on the previous iterations of the events, the new update might also release two new character outfits, and more details should be revealed in the livestream.
